Hagersville Hawks scare up a Halloween night shut out

There were no tricks in Hagersville on Halloween night as the Hawks treated themselves to a 7-0 win over the Simcoe Storm in Jr. C action. Travis Bell scared up the first goal of the game for a 1-0 Hagersville lead.

From there, Dan Mederios, Austin Cairns, Cole Dezainne, Michael Arch, Shaun General and Derek Friesen built up the 7-0 final as Ryan Guy held firm in the Hawks net for the shut-out win, standing up to all 16 shots he was called upon to face.

What started out to be a calm and peaceful game, as far as penalties were concerned, turned into a third period shoving match at the 16:38 point when Hagersville’s Jordy Land and Simcoe’s Austin Lams and Dakota Culbert locked horns resulting in Land getting called for two roughing minors, inciting an opponent and a misconduct. Lams got an inciting call plus a misconduct. Culbert took a roughing minor. The Hawks were coming off a 4-1 loss in Grimsby, Friday night.
Dan Mederios accounted for the lone Hagersville goal scored at 10:03 of the first period from Aaron Painter and Derek Friesen.

The Hawks go again Thursday, Nov. 5th, away, against the Niagara Riverhawks, Saturday night at home against Glanbrook and then Sunday afternoon in Port Dover.
